Pros

Highly ethical place to work in finance People genuinely love VG mutual funds and investment philosophy I cycled through several supervisors. One of my early managers was an AMAZING boss, a good friend and mentor. Several of my other supervisors were also great I knew nothing about finance when I started and VG was willing to teach me Great first real job out of college

Cons

Call center environment, can be repetitive and monotonous (pandemic made this worse, could be different now) Difficult to escape the inbound call center Pay is low for the industry A friend of mine at work had a very legitimate reason to WFH and HR was terrible to her I had one really bad boss while I was there
